Northern Ireland 'set for superfast broadband roll-out in 2012'
Telappliant News: 2011-02-24
Rate this article:
Northern Ireland's enterprise minister has welcomed the news that high-speed internet access could be up and running for almost nine out of ten households in the country by next year, news which could mean more people using VoIP services.

Arlene Foster said the decision by communications firm BT to roll-out superfast broadband represents a "significant investment" in the region.

The project will install fibre-optic technology into more than 780 cabinets and could create more than 60 jobs.

Ms Foster said that improving telecoms in the country is a key part of government plans to provide a modern and efficient network.

"Having one of the best telecommunications infrastructure in Europe will help to attract a more diverse range of high growth, high value companies to Northern Ireland and enhance local companies' potential to grow their export business."

International Telecommunication Union secretary-general Dr Hamadoun Toure remarked that politicians around the world need to work with the private sector to ensure the roll-out of fibre broadband is speeded up.
